What does name Irwin mean?

English: from the Middle English personal name Irwyn, Erwyn, or Everwyn, Old English Eoforwine, composed of the elements eofor ‘wild boar’ + wine ‘friend’. …

What does Irwin mean in German?

German: from the personal name Erwin, from Herwin, a compound of Old High German heri ‘army’ + wini ‘friend’.

How common is the name Irwin?

Irwin Surname Distribution Map

Place Incidence Frequency
United States 48,081 1:7,539
Canada 8,280 1:4,450
Australia 7,957 1:3,393
England 6,909 1:8,065

What does Irwin mean in Irish?

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ia. Irwin is an Irish, Scottish, and English surname stemming from the surname Eoforwine, a combination of the Old English words for boar and friend.

How do you spell the name Irwin?

The most common variant spellings are Ervin, Erwin, Irvin, Irvine, Irving and Urwin. Early forms included Erewin and de Irwyn. DNA tests include Arwin, Arnwine and Errand. There are many deviant spellings, largely attributable to clerical miscopies.

What does boar friend mean?

In Old English, it comes from the word ‘eoforwine’, whose meaning is ‘boar friend or noble friend’. It could also be a Scottish locational surname, from the Celtic elements ‘ir’, meaning ‘fresh or green’ and ‘afon’, meaning ‘water’.
